Why Amazon CloudWatch is Your Go-To for Monitoring AWS Resources

Unlock the secrets of AWS monitoring with Amazon CloudWatch, a powerhouse for tracking resources, ensuring optimal application performance, and driving proactive management.

Multiple Choice

Which service is best suited for monitoring AWS resources and applications?

Explanation:
Amazon CloudWatch is the best service for monitoring AWS resources and applications because it provides a comprehensive suite of tools for real-time tracking of AWS resources through metrics and logs. It enables users to collect and track metrics, set alarms, and automatically react to changes in the AWS environment. CloudWatch works seamlessly with numerous AWS services, allowing users to monitor the health and performance of their applications and infrastructure easily. By providing insights into resource utilization, application performance, and overall operational health, it helps in proactive management and troubleshooting. In contrast, Amazon CloudFront is primarily a content delivery network (CDN) service that speeds up the delivery of web content, while AWS Lambda is a serverless computing service designed for running code without provisioning or managing servers. Amazon SNS (Simple Notification Service) is a messaging service for sending notifications and messages to various endpoints but does not provide the comprehensive monitoring capabilities of CloudWatch. Thus, CloudWatch is the central tool for monitoring in the AWS ecosystem.

Why Amazon CloudWatch is Your Go-To for Monitoring AWS Resources

When you're managing your infrastructure on AWS, the last thing you want is for something to go wrong without you knowing about it. Ever had that sinking feeling when a service suddenly goes down? Yeah, not fun. Thankfully, there's Amazon CloudWatch, your trusty companion in keeping tabs on your AWS environment.

What’s the Big Deal About CloudWatch?

Let’s break it down. Amazon CloudWatch isn’t just another tool in your toolbox; it’s more like the ultimate Swiss Army knife for monitoring. Think of it as the dedicated watchdog that never sleeps, tracking the performance of your AWS resources in real-time. This service allows you to collect metrics, set alarms, and automatically react to changes in your cloud environment.

With CloudWatch, you can gather insights on everything from which EC2 instances are huffing and puffing to how much data your S3 buckets are churning through. Ever wondered how your application is performing? CloudWatch has your back, providing detailed logging capabilities that help troubleshoot issues before they escalate.

How Does CloudWatch Work?

So, how exactly does this all come together? Imagine having that friend who is always aware of what’s happening in real-time. CloudWatch collects data in the form of metrics and logs. You can think of it like feeding a hungry pet—CloudWatch ingests this data continuously. Based on the data it collects, you can set alarms to alert you to any deviations or potential issues. It’s like having a smoke detector that not only sounds the alarm but tells you exactly where the fire is.

Let me explain further: cloud resources can be a rollercoaster ride—spikes in traffic, usage limits, or even downtime happen. CloudWatch allows you to make sense of all these fluctuations, turning chaos into organized data. This visibility is gold, especially when you’re scaling your services or tweaking configurations for optimal performance.

What Sets CloudWatch Apart?

Now, you might be thinking, "Isn’t there more than one monitoring tool out there? What makes CloudWatch the best choice?" Great question! Let’s take a look at how CloudWatch stacks up against other AWS services.

  • Amazon CloudFront: This is primarily a content delivery network (CDN) designed to push web content to users faster. While it speeds things up, it isn’t monitoring your resources.

  • AWS Lambda: Perfect for running code without dealing with server management, but again, it doesn't provide the monitoring insight you might want for your cloud resources.

  • Amazon SNS (Simple Notification Service): This service is fantastic for sending notifications across different endpoints, but don’t expect it to give you that comprehensive monitoring package.

The Bottom Line

It's clear why CloudWatch holds center stage in AWS monitoring. It's about more than just keeping an eye on things; it’s about proactively managing your infrastructure.

Imagine this: you set up a sophisticated alarm in CloudWatch that alerts you when your application experiences a sudden surge in traffic. Instead of scrambling to respond, you’re in control, adjusting resources before any downtime occurs. That's a game changer, isn't it?

The Wrap Up

So, as you delve into your studies for the AWS Certified SysOps Administrator exam or if you're simply brushing up on your cloud management skills, remember that Amazon CloudWatch should be at the forefront of your monitoring strategy. Its tools and capabilities give you the power to ensure your AWS environment runs smoothly so you can focus on what truly matters—delivering value with your applications.

Takeaway: The complexity of cloud resources doesn't have to be overwhelming. With CloudWatch, you’re equipped to navigate your AWS environment with confidence, knowing you have the insights you need right at your fingertips.

Subscribe

Get the latest from Examzify

You can unsubscribe at any time. Read our privacy policy